Our History

William Kruse Kohrs, only son of Conrad and Augusta Kohrs, was born in Deer Lodge, Montana, November 1st, 1879, and died, after a very short illness, in New York City, March 20th, 1901. Desiring to establish some worthy and beneficent memorial that would honorably and usefully perpetuate the memory of their son in his native City, Mr. and Mrs. Kohrs concluded that no other method could so worthily and fully accomplish the purpose as a Free Public Library. It was their purpose to present to the City as an absolutely free gift the library fully furnished and stocked with books. The library has served the community of Deer Lodge and Powell County as the only public library since 1902. The library has grown in size and services over the years. Our community is still greatly benefiting from this very generous gift from the Kohrs Family.
